Major functions:

Electromagnetic Effects (EME) Engineering is responsible for engineering analysis and tasks in the Military and Commercial Aircraft business area. Provides ongoing support for aircraft development and systems modifications including EME requirements definition, design support, integration, and test. Supports broad EME design support areas such as lightning, grounding, bonding, shielding, EMI, EMC, EMP, antenna analyses, cosite and link margin, HIRF, HERF/HERP/HERO, and other aspects of EME as defined by MIL-STD-464.
